Don't be afraid to experiment with a red vs green fiber front sight.
My eyes don't like red very well, it's blurry but I can see green nice and crisp.
Most fibers can be swapped out if you have the right diameter rod.

1) Try the Skinner peep as is.
2) If no-go then swap in a fiber optic front sight.
Ranger Point Precision, Marble, Skinner and a few others make them for the leverguns.
 
Don't rule out a globe front.

I bought one nearly new where the owner got the wrong height but it was perfect for my need.

A good way to determine if you might like a globe is to find someone with a Winchester 94 with a sight hood and look through it.
